配合比的主要参数对掺MgO水泥基材料压蒸膨胀变形的影响

Influence of mix factor on autoclave-treated expansibility of cement-based materials mixed with magnesium oxide

摘要

Abstract

This paper presents test results of autoclave-treated expansibilities of cement paste,cement mortar and mortar in concrete with light-burned magnesium oxide.Based on these results,the influences of mix factors on autoclave-treated expansibility are analyzed.Results show that for cement-based materials the expansibility is increasing with decreasing of water/cement ratio or increasing of magnesium oxide,while for mortar in concrete,it is decreasing with fly ash content increasing and it depends on cementation material/ sand ratio.This work provides a basis for farther study on the exploitation of concrete materials mixed with magnesium oxide.
